|
本课程主要通过命令行和idea来介绍Git的安装、仓库创建、工作流、远程仓库、克隆仓库、标签管理和分支管理等Git的主要内容。另外关于GitHub的使用介绍也有完整的说明和使用,接轨生产环境使用方式。
& U+ j6 Q2 O K) t课程目录(含课件+笔记+软件):3 @! R+ G/ x! m% W; e5 f
01 Git入门
) S/ H1 y- Q4 ]) a! u 02 Git安装- |' g& M& v _, g
03 配置git签名3 {' T; v( ^7 c$ _( u
04 创建版本库
5 S4 W4 Y" \1 ?/ ]% X( i9 _$ l 05 提交文件; E7 w9 Z! g, J% ~
06 回退历史" K3 `4 ], \$ l6 R/ p& ]
07 版本穿越
! b% Y: r) R- H 08 还原文件- f7 `' a( d* }7 n5 M) K
09 删除文件
) O' R5 {8 c! ?/ {- z* t 10 工作区、暂存区、本地库
% ^: h1 g2 t x* U: T7 \( g 11 分支介绍$ R5 y4 O) n* e* i9 D
12 分支相关命令
- i$ O! L/ Y+ Z0 Y+ { 13 冲突介绍# ?# N! y2 ^; r3 D3 ~* g% l# i
14 GitHub介绍1 @# p) a4 Y0 x8 q6 u: N$ [/ [
15 GitHub操作5 T/ q' l% d& E8 X* d7 H: _
16 GitHub操作2& {3 | Y. A$ g5 Y1 u5 f* W. a2 p4 O6 R
17 协作冲突
' c- ~" k, A) j' z 18 第三方协作场景
% [7 C" s) z: h- F% h8 o$ h, k6 q 19 gitlab
/ Z% S% _4 w/ \4 {! T' e 20 idea整合git
0 c% u l+ ?$ m0 I" m; A6 V: N
# ~/ [7 n5 m$ V8 G: G$ e
|
|